This village is classified entirely rural at the 2011 Census, so urban population share does not apply. Density, land area and decadal growth are not published in the Primary Census Abstract. See Methodology.

Asspur in context

With 1,507 people at the 2011 Census, Asspur was the 685th most populous of its district's 3367 villages, above the district average of 994.

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 831, 92 below the rural national 923.
